diff --git a/src/l.cfg b/src/l.cfg
index 33f2ec739047e4d3bb182ebc9eb3fdd3edc6d25d..e6230c244d95ba8ff53a953253398a710693768e 100644
--- a/src/l.cfg
+++ b/src/l.cfg
@@ -98,7 +98,7 @@ le = {expr} exp lse | {epsilon} epsilon ;
 lse =  {lstexpr} virgule exp lse | {epsilon} epsilon ;
 var = {id} id | {id_crochet} id crochetg exp crochetd ;
 decvar = {declavariable} type id |type id crochetg nombre crochetd ;
-type = {type} bool | entier ;
+type = {bool} bool | {entier} entier ;
 decfonc = {declafonc} typeopt  id gparenthese [firstldec]: ldec dparenthese [secondldec]: ldec bloc ;
 typeopt= {typeopt} type | epsilon ;
 ldec = {lstdeclacvar} decvar suitedec | epsilon ;